響應式網站設計 完美呈現手機平板瀏覽體驗
您是否曾因為網站設計無法完美適配手機和平板電腦而感到困擾?讀完本文,您將能:
- 了解響應式網站設計的關鍵概念和優勢
- 掌握不同螢幕尺寸下的網站設計技巧
- 學習如何使用 CSS 媒體查詢和彈性佈局
- 避免常見的響應式設計錯誤
- 提升網站使用者體驗和搜尋引擎排名
讓我們一起深入探討響應式網站設計的奧妙!
響應式網站設計的必要性
在行動裝置普及的時代,響應式網站設計已不再是選項,而是必要條件。一個不支援響應式設計的網站,在手機和平板電腦上的瀏覽體驗將會非常糟糕,導致使用者跳出率上升,損害品牌形象和業務發展。響應式設計讓網站能自動調整佈局和內容,以適應不同螢幕尺寸和裝置,為使用者提供一致且優質的瀏覽體驗。

響應式網站設計的關鍵技術
響應式網站設計的核心技術在於 CSS 媒體查詢和彈性佈局。媒體查詢允許我們根據螢幕尺寸、解析度和其他條件來應用不同的樣式,而彈性佈局則能讓網站內容在不同螢幕尺寸下都能合理地排列和調整。以下是一些常用的技術:
CSS 媒體查詢
媒體查詢是響應式設計的基石,它允許我們根據不同的螢幕尺寸、方向、解析度等條件來應用不同的 CSS 樣式。例如,我們可以使用以下媒體查詢來設定不同螢幕尺寸下的樣式:
@media (max-width: 768px) { /* 適用於螢幕寬度小於 768px 的裝置 */ /* ...樣式... */}
彈性佈局
彈性佈局是 CSS3 中的一種新的佈局模式,它允許我們更輕鬆地建立響應式佈局。彈性佈局使用 display: flex 和 display: grid 來控制元素的排列和大小。與傳統的浮動佈局相比,彈性佈局更加簡潔和靈活。
流體網格系統
流體網格系統是一種基於百分比的網格系統,它可以根據螢幕尺寸自動調整列的寬度。流體網格系統讓開發者更容易建立響應式佈局,並確保網站內容在不同螢幕尺寸下都能合理地排列。
響應式網站設計的最佳實務
除了掌握核心技術外,一些最佳實務也能提升響應式網站設計的品質和使用者體驗:
圖片最佳化
圖片是網站中佔用空間最大的元素之一,因此最佳化圖片的大小和格式非常重要。可以使用工具壓縮圖片,並使用適當的圖片格式,例如 WebP,來減少圖片的大小,提高網站載入速度。
行動優先
行動優先的設計理念是先為行動裝置設計網站,然後再調整到更大的螢幕尺寸。這種方法可以確保網站在行動裝置上的瀏覽體驗最佳,並減少開發時間和成本。
測試和調整
在開發響應式網站時,需要在不同的裝置和瀏覽器上測試網站,以確保網站在各種螢幕尺寸下都能正確地顯示。測試過程中,需要不斷調整和優化網站的設計和程式碼,以達到最佳效果。
常見問題與解決方案
在開發響應式網站的過程中,可能會遇到一些常見問題,以下是一些常見問題和解決方案:
網站載入速度慢
網站載入速度慢是響應式網站設計中常見的問題之一,解決方案包括最佳化圖片、使用 CDN、壓縮程式碼等。
佈局錯位
佈局錯位也是常見的問題之一,解決方案包括仔細檢查 CSS 樣式,使用瀏覽器開發者工具除錯等。
相容性問題
不同瀏覽器和裝置的相容性問題也需要特別注意,解決方案包括使用瀏覽器相容性測試工具,並針對不同的瀏覽器和裝置進行測試和調整。

結論
響應式網站設計已成為現代網站開發的必備技能,掌握響應式設計的技巧,能有效提升網站使用者體驗,並提高網站轉換率和搜尋引擎排名。希望本文能幫助你建立一個在各種螢幕尺寸下都能完美呈現的網站。
常見問題 (FAQ)
什麼是響應式網站設計?
響應式網站設計是指讓網站能自動調整佈局和內容,以適應不同螢幕尺寸和裝置的設計方法。
響應式網站設計的優點是什麼?
響應式網站設計能提升使用者體驗、提高搜尋引擎排名、減少維護成本,並讓網站更易於管理。
如何實現響應式網站設計?
主要透過 CSS 媒體查詢和彈性佈局等技術來實現。
響應式網站設計需要注意哪些事項?
需要注意圖片最佳化、行動優先、測試和調整等事項。
有哪些工具可以幫助進行響應式網站設計?
有很多工具可以幫助進行響應式網站設計,例如瀏覽器開發者工具、各種 CSS 框架等。